... the filter can caps breaking in.

That is not "a Thing."

The only thing going on now is an occasional pop sound.

The most-likely culprit is an intermittent connection.  Especially since this is a new-build, we might think of a missing or imperfect solder-joint, or a loose ground connection (hopefully bolted, rather than soldered).

   - If you used soldered-grounds and the brass strip at the control panel, then the brass-strip connections should be soldered before the brass is bolted to the chassis using the pots.  The reason is the chassis is a big heat-sink; soldering before installation means you can use a ~40-60w iron but soldering after installation means a ~150w iron is necessary.

  - It is easy to get in a rush wiring pot lugs and socket lugs.  Make sure these areas have good soldering, and no loose-wires from partial-soldering of the lugs.

  - Input/Speaker jacks generally should be soldered before being bolted in, at least for the Ground connections.  Again, the chassis acts as a heat-sink for those connections, and can prevent a good solder-joint.

Yep, what dogburn says. And also check all ground solder connections on pots and elsewhere - a cold solder joint might be a culprit. Try chop-sticking the amp, where you go around and tap connections with a WOODEN chopstick while the amp's powered up on the bench - being very careful of high voltage of course. If you hit a bad solder joint, you'll know it.
